What is the guide price for decking in Raheny? +

Reflect’s guide prices start around €100/m² for timber, €110/m² for PVC and €120/m² for composite. A small deck around 15m² starts from approximately €1,800+. Final cost depends on size, ground condition, subframe, access, steps, rails, removal and preparation.

Can you replace an old timber deck with composite? +

Yes, where the existing structure and site allow. We can inspect the old deck, discuss what needs removing or rebuilding, and quote for composite as a replacement if it suits the garden and budget.

How do you size decking for a table and chairs? +

There is no single size that suits every garden. We measure the available space and plan around the furniture, doorways and walking room you actually need before recommending a footprint.

Does timber decking need much upkeep in Dublin weather? +

Timber needs regular cleaning and periodic treatment to help it cope with rain, damp and organic build-up. The amount of care depends on the finish and exposure, which we can discuss at the site visit.

Do I need planning permission for decking in Raheny? +

It depends on the property, finished height, location and wider works. If there is any uncertainty, check the current requirements with Dublin City Council before proceeding.
